Directing Effect of Substituents: meta-Directing Groups

Substituents on the benzene ring that direct an incoming electrophile to undergo substitution at the meta position are called meta directors. All meta directors either have a positive charge on the atom directly bonded to the ring or a partial positive charge. These groups function by withdrawing electrons from the ring through inductive and resonance effects. Composition of Blood

The blood in our bodies comprises three major components: blood plasma, formed elements, and the extracellular matrix. Blood plasma is a yellowish fluid that constitutes 55% of the total blood volume. It is primarily made up of water and essential substances such as electrolytes and proteins. Blood plasma serves as a medium for transporting blood cells and also contains nutrients, enzymes, hormones, antibodies, and gases.

Composite Bodies

A composite body is a body made up of multiple parts, connected to form a larger, unified object. Each part has its own weight and center of gravity, which must be considered to determine the center of gravity of the composite body. In cases where the density or specific weight is constant, the center of gravity coincides with the centroid.

Superposition Theorem

The superposition principle is a fundamental concept stating that in a linear circuit, the voltage across (or current through) an element can be determined by summing the individual contributions of each independent source acting in isolation. When dealing with linear circuits containing multiple independent sources, this principle serves as a valuable tool for analysis. Directing Effect of Substituents: ortho–para-Directing Groups

Ortho–para directors are substituent groups attached to the benzene ring and direct the addition of an electrophile to the positions ortho or para to the substituent. All electron-donating groups are considered ortho–para directors. They donate electrons to the ring and make the ring more electron-rich. Area of Science:

  • Sociology
  • Demography
  • Family Studies

Background:

  • Marriage rates have declined in the United States.
  • This demographic shift has altered the composition of married and unmarried populations.
  • Compositional changes are debated to influence nonmarital birth rates.

Purpose of the Study:

  • To analyze how shifts in marriage patterns affect population composition.
  • To evaluate the impact of these compositional shifts on nonmarital birth rates.
  • To propose and test an alternative model for compositional effects.

Main Methods:

  • Developed an alternative model for compositional shifts based on observed marriage and fertility patterns.
  • Utilized statistical analysis to test the proposed model.
  • Compared findings with existing models and theories.

Main Results:

  • The alternative model's results align with previous findings challenging initial theories.
  • The study supports the general case that compositional effects significantly influence nonmarital birth rates.
  • Observed marriage and fertility patterns provide a robust basis for modeling compositional effects.

Conclusions:

  • Compositional shifts resulting from declining marriage rates have a significant impact on nonmarital birth rates.
  • The proposed model, based on empirical patterns, offers a valid approach to understanding these demographic influences.
  • Further research can build upon this model to explore nuances in marriage and fertility trends.
